    Thank you! Question: How do I know the size if the slider is missing?

    • @DowntownTailoring
      @DowntownTailoring День назад

      You don’t really know. But most of the coat zippers are size 5. Parkas, Canada Goose style, usually are size 8. And bike rain jackets are size 3. In general. Hope this helps
